Re: Zeichensatz - baseportal Forum - Web-Anwendungen einfach, schnell, leistungsfähig!
baseportal
English - Deutsch "Es gibt keine dummen Fragen - jeder hat einmal angefangen"

 baseportal-ForumDie aktuellsten 10, 30, 50, 100 Einträge anzeigen.  

 
 Ausgewählter Eintrag: Zur Liste 
    Beitrag von mk (966 Beiträge) am Mittwoch, 13.Juni.2012, 17:12.
    Re: Zeichensatz

      Beim Eingeben muß auch schon unicode eingestellt sein, wie bei der Ausgabe.
      Nicht wundern, in der baseportal Datenbank sieht dies dann aber anders aus.

      Es muß glaube ich beides rein:
      $_header="Content-type: text/html; charset=UTF-8\n\n";
      out "<meta http-equiv='Content-Type' content='text/html; charset=utf-8'>";
      


    Antworten

 Alle Einträge zum Thema: Zur Liste 
    Beitrag von ich (7 Beiträge) am Mittwoch, 13.Juni.2012, 15:37.
    Zeichensatz

      Trotz Lektüre aller Forumseinträge zu diesem Thema bleibt ein Problem:

      Wenn ich Text am Mac (Unicode) in eine db eingebe erhalte ich an Windows - Rechnern immer nicht-darstellbare Zeichen.

      Zum Nachvollziehen des Problems: Die Ausgabe der bp-Datenbank wird über eine normale bp-Seite mit "do all" realisiert und diese Seite wird mit dem "object data" Tag in eine bestehende Internetseite (aus einem Homepagebaukasten von 1&1) eingebunden.

       Ich habe auch schon versucht, die Zeichensätze im Header einzustellen, aber dadurch werden die Zeichen auch am Mac unlesbar ...
      

      Kann man denn nicht irgendwie eine Eingabe in die db realisieren, bei der die Umlaute automatisch maskiert werden? Vielleicht gibt es sogar ein fertiges "Office-Frontend" das man nutzen kann, ähnlich wie die Editoren die Joomla bereitstellt.

     Antworten

    Beitrag von Claus (4636 Beiträge) am Mittwoch, 13.Juni.2012, 15:47. WWW: hammoniaweb.com
    Re: Zeichensatz

      baseportal verwendet standardmäßig Latin....

      Habe bei einem Kunden, wo fertige Texte (in UTF-8) von usern in Textarea-Felder im Formular reinkopiert wurden, für die korrekte Darstellung diese Inhalte über regex abgefangen und für die korrekte Ausgabe umgewandelt...

      Nur mal als Anregung...

      Gruesse

      Claus

     Antworten

    Beitrag von Claus (4636 Beiträge) am Mittwoch, 13.Juni.2012, 17:02. WWW: hammoniaweb.com
    Re: Zeichensatz

      Hatte ich noch vergessen....

      Man kann grundsätzlich Umlaute etc. konvertieren, siehe:

      http://doku.baseportal.de/56.html

      convert_html Wandelt &, ", <, > und Umlaute (ä, ü, ö etc.) in die HTML-Pendants &amp;, &quot;, &lt;, &gt;, &auml;, &uuml; etc.

      Gruesse

      Claus

     Antworten

    Beitrag von mk (966 Beiträge) am Mittwoch, 13.Juni.2012, 17:12.
    Re: Zeichensatz

      Beim Eingeben muß auch schon unicode eingestellt sein, wie bei der Ausgabe.
      Nicht wundern, in der baseportal Datenbank sieht dies dann aber anders aus.

      Es muß glaube ich beides rein:
      $_header="Content-type: text/html; charset=UTF-8\n\n";
      out "<meta http-equiv='Content-Type' content='text/html; charset=utf-8'>";
      

     Antworten


     
 Liste der ersten 150 Einträge:Einklappen Zur Eingabe 
 Zur Eingabe  > Ältere Einträge |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 >> Älteste Einträge


Zurück zur Homepage

© baseportal.de. Alle Rechte vorbehalten. Nutzungsbedingungen



powered in 0.48s by baseportal.de
Erstellen Sie Ihre eigene Web-Datenbank - kostenlos!